Posted: Sun Apr 02, 2006 8:24 pm    Post subject: Tomato plants blooming too early??  

My tomato plants have been in the ground for about a month; they are about 2 ft tall and are making blossoms. Someone said I should pinch them off because the plant is too immature to start producing fruit.

Anyone have any comments?

No, that's too much trouble. The early flowers will fall off but fruit will start to set pretty soon and you should have a good crop.
